Meeting organizers who are enabled for RTMP-In can choose the option in meeting … WebAug 18, 2024 · However, RTMP still had a place in live streaming systems that used HLS delivery. RTMP ingest was born, and the protocol was then used to transport video files from the encoder to the online video platform. RTMP ingest allowed RTMP technology to live on with streaming video content. WebDec 11, 2024 · 1. Rtmp uses FLV to send the data. FLV has a 32 bit (technically it’s 24+8) field to set the DTS. It then has a separate fields to set the CTS, CTS = PTS - DTS. WebSep 15, 2024 · RTMP is a legacy protocol developed by Adobe to transfer audio and video files between a streaming server and the Adobe Flash Player. With the phasing out of Flash, it has shifted its primary use case away from viewer-facing content delivery and toward ingesting live streams through RTMP-enabled encoders.
